Overview of Guangdong Lithium Iron Phosphate Battery Packs

Guangdong’s 12V, 24V, and 48V LiFePO4 lithium-ion battery packs are at the forefront of energy storage technology. These batteries are designed to provide reliable power backup solutions for various applications, including residential use, commercial setups, and renewable energy systems. The combination of high energy density and long cycle life makes them an ideal choice for users looking for durability and efficiency.

One of the standout features of these battery packs is their ability to deliver substantial power outputs, with options available in 10kW and 15kW configurations. This ensures that users have enough power to run essential appliances and equipment during outages or when off-grid. Additionally, the lithium iron phosphate chemistry used in these batteries offers superior thermal stability and safety compared to other lithium-ion batteries, reducing the risk of overheating and fires.

Specifications and Capacities

The Guangdong lithium iron phosphate battery packs come in various capacities, including 100Ah, 105Ah, 150Ah, and 200Ah. This variety allows users to select a battery size that best suits their specific energy needs. Whether you require a smaller capacity for a compact application or a larger option for extensive power requirements, there is a suitable battery available.

These batteries are built to withstand numerous charge and discharge cycles, which translates to a longer lifespan and reduced need for frequent replacements. With advancements in battery management systems, these packs also offer improved charging efficiency and monitoring capabilities, ensuring optimal performance and longevity.

Applications of LiFePO4 Battery Packs

The versatility of Guangdong’s LiFePO4 battery packs makes them suitable for a wide range of applications. They are commonly used in solar energy systems, where they store excess energy generated during the day for use at night or during cloudy days. This capability is critical for enhancing energy independence and reducing reliance on the grid.

In addition to renewable energy applications, these battery packs can be employed in electric vehicles, backup power supplies, and even in remote telecommunications. Their lightweight design and compact form factor allow for easy integration into various devices and systems, making them a popular choice among manufacturers and consumers alike.
